We would like to introduce a case where the "Fastback Waterproofing Method" was adopted on the roof of a certain warehouse in Hatsukaichi City, Hiroshima Prefecture. Due to the substrate being deck concrete, there were concerns about the waterproof layer swelling after construction. However, since the Fastback Waterproofing Method uses a vented layer with vulcanized rubber sheets, there was absolutely no swelling after construction, and it is possible to expel moisture from the substrate through the ventilation device. Additionally, since the construction method involves a one-sided adhesion technique and the drying time of the adhesive can be significantly shortened, the installation was completed quickly.
